The most frequently encountered issue is hinges.

There are a few issues that UPVC windows may face hinges that are stuck or rusty. They can be repaired without the need to replace the entire window. The best solution is to simply purchase new hinges.

The hinges might be damaged or stuck if the swinging sash is pulling. You can fix this by turning the hinge. It is also possible to apply oil on the hinges.

Draughts can be caused from many factors such as the sagging of the window frame. If this is the case, you should locate the loosening bolt and take it off. Once the screw is removed you can reinstall it.

Sometimes, the sash may also drop. It could be caused by a misalignment in the handle or the sliding sash. A jammed sash can be repaired by turning the hinge or by using a dowel to keep it in the correct position.

UPVC window hinges are available in a variety of sizes. They are typically sold in inches, but some are also available in millimetres. When purchasing a new hinge, make sure that you measure the frame's arm of the frame to get the correct size.

Painting uPVC windows voids warranty

If you're looking to change the appearance of your uPVC windows, you may consider painting them. A fresh look is achievable for a fraction the cost of new windows. However, you must be sure you finish the task correctly.

It is important to first ensure that your uPVC windows are clean and free of dust, dirt and grease. These can impact the bonding to paint. After you have cleaned the surface, you can apply a primer coat. Allow it to dry prior to applying your next coat.

Vinyl-safe paints are recommended. Oil-based paints aren't able to work on plastic surfaces. Using an excellent brush for the job will ensure that your finish is smooth. Also, be sure to get rid of any brush strokes that peek through the paint.

Sand your upvc window repair before painting it. Sanding will improve the surface energy and make it easier to stick the paint.

Paint should be applied in two coats, and the final coat must be left to dry before taking off the masking tape. Plastic sheeting should also be used to protect the walls and floors.

Avoid using acetone or other abrasive cleaners. Acetone will disintegrate the molecular structure of the uPVC. This can lead to flaking or peeling of the paint.
